国产成人AV无码一二三区,少女1到100集,国产精品久久久久精品综合紧,巜公妇之诱感肉欲HD在线播放

文章 > PHP教程 > php生成用户密码的两种方法

php生成用户密码的两种方法

php生成用户密码

头像

小妮浅浅

2021-08-20 09:28:595602浏览 · 0收藏 · 0评论

1、hash密码,主要使用单向分散算法来创建密码分散。

密码加密方式数据库中,存储结果的列可以超过60个字符,需要将varchar长度设置为255。

<?php
//加密
function generatePassword($password)
{
   return password_hash($password, PASSWORD_DEFAULT);
}
 
//验证
function verifyPassword($password, $hashPassword)
{
   return password_verify($password, $hashPassword);
}
 
//加密结果:$2y$10$.vGA1O9wmRjrwAVXD98HNOgsNpDczlqm3Jq7KnEd1rVAGv3Fykk1a

2、md5密码,是一种非对称加密。最好在加密时添加混淆字符串。

这应该是最常见的密码加密方法。

这种密码方法实际上非常安全,因为哈希碰撞可能会导致漏洞。

<?php
//加密
function md5_password($password, $hash = 'autofelix_')
{
    return md5($hash . $password);
}
 
//验证
$userinfo = /** 查询用户信息 **/;
 
if ($userinfo['password'] !== md5_password($password)) {
    /** 密码错误逻辑 **/
}
 
/** 密码正确,继续往后走逻辑 **/

以上就是php生成用户密码的两种方法,希望对大家有所帮助。更多php学习指路:php教程

推荐操作系统:windows7系统、PHP5.6、DELL G3电脑

关注

关注公众号,随时随地在线学习

本教程部分素材来源于网络,版权问题联系站长!

《特殊游泳教练》| 97人妻人人躁人人玩人人澡AV| GEGEPA| BRAVE| 不戴套瑜伽教练3》| 双色球开奖结果查询| 露胸透明睡衣| 《魅魔之耻》1~4集免费看| 扒灰小调公媳干仗艳丽是谁唱的| 爸爸吃女儿奶奶高情商回复| 我们的篮球梦| 亚洲AV少妇高潮嗷嗷叫| | 五姑娘影院在线观看免费版电视剧 | XO0OOXXO0OXXX后面..| 专找老阿姨找老妈的搞笑视频 | 男J进女黄性色AV视频| 暴躁老阿姨CSGO技能推荐大全| 《喂奶人妻厨房HD》| 女性左腿又开腿肚子视频大全 | 神咲诗织| 家公给我治疗5中字| 《厨房韵母2》动漫下线了吗| 小丹让我尝尝你的味道是什么歌啊| 妈妈说今晚爸爸不回家| 《玉蒲团2之艳乳欲仙欲》| 妈妈总是晚上装睡配合孩子| 公与媳中文字幕乱码的预防方法 | 局长把校花在床呻吟| 泳装秀| 为啥女的舒服了要摸自己的胸 | 美国禁忌| 妈妈的职业4免费观看完整版高清| 欧美XBOX与IPHONE| 跳抖胸舞| 98在线高清免费观看电视剧狂| 3DMAX9喷射2D3D区别漫.| 双乳被四个男人吃奶| 狗配女人宝典视频| 爸爸的大DJ小说| 日剧《轮流取珠》